How Does Medically Supervised Weight Loss Coaching Work?

.Medically supervised weight loss coaching is a comprehensive approach to losing weight that includes regular check-ins with a qualified healthcare professional. Your coach will work with you to create a personalized plan that fits your unique needs and goals. They'll provide support and accountability to help you stay on track, and they'll make adjustments to your plan as needed so you can continue seeing results.

Your coach will also monitor your progress closely to ensure that you're losing weight safely and effectively. This close monitoring is an important part of medically supervised weight loss coaching, as it allows your coach to make necessary adjustments to your plan if needed.
